High picture performance VPL-EX70/EX7:Three super-high-aperture 0.63-inch XGA panels with approximately 480,000 effective pixels produce a resolution of 800 × 600 dots (horizontal/ vertical) for RGB input, and 500 horizontal TV lines for video input. ..., 1 lens, projection system LCD panel VPL-EX70/EX7: 0.63-inch XGA panel, about 2,360,000 pixels (1024 × 768 × 3) VPL-ES7: 0.63-inch SVGA panel, about 1,440,000 pixels (800 × 600 × 3) Lens 1.2 times zoom lens f 18.53 to 22.18 mm/F1.65 to 1.93 Lamp 190 W Ultra high pressure lamp Projected picture size 40... fV: 60 Hz) 2) Set the resolution and the frequency of the signal of the connected computer within the range of acceptable preset signals of the projector.
